Leo Reich: Literally, Who Cares?! (IAM)
By Eleanor Magic | Published on Saturday 27 August 2022
Leo Reich has proven he has his finger firmly on the pulse in this epic hour of stand-up, a satirical exploration of modern-day talking points – from social media self-obsession to casual sex – dealing with these topics with a refined sense of irony, snappily putting into words the absurdities of our consumerist, narcissistic culture. Throughout, he impressively juggles singing, dancing and reading from his memoir/novel/screenplay, giving the show an exciting dynamism. In a particularly funny musical number he makes a mockery of the ‘old people’ who think the younger generations have it easier; as someone in his early 20s he skilfully explores the trials and tribulations of Gen-Z life, and his own experiences growing up as queer. His quick quips and storytelling powers are electric. This isn’t the last we’ll see of Leo Reich.
